3. How Second Hand Furniture Removal Works
The process is designed to fit busy Dubai lifestyles. It usually starts when you contact a removal company or charity partner and share details or photos of the furniture you want to donate.
Next, a pickup time is arranged. In areas like JLT, Downtown Dubai, or Business Bay, this often involves coordinating with building management for elevator access or permits. Professional teams handle all lifting and dismantling safely.
Once collected, the furniture is cleaned, repaired if needed, and distributed to those in need. This structured approach makes Second Hand Furniture Removal efficient, legal, and stress-free for both homes and businesses.

5. Dubai Municipality Rules You Should Know
Dubai Municipality enforces strict waste management rules. Leaving furniture near dumpsters, parking areas, or public spaces can result in significant fines.
This is where Second Hand Furniture Removal becomes essential. Authorized services ensure your furniture is handled legally and transported to approved facilities or charitable organizations. Some charities even work directly with municipality-approved recycling partners.

6. High-Rise Building Furniture Logistics
If you live or work in a high-rise building, furniture removal involves extra planning. Most towers require move-out permits, scheduled service elevators, and specific time slots.
Professional removal teams are familiar with these procedures. They coordinate with building management, protect walls and elevators, and ensure safe handling of bulky items. This is especially important in premium towers in Marina, DIFC, or Downtown.

7. Types of Furniture Accepted by Charities
Most charities accept furniture that is clean, usable, and structurally sound. This includes sofas, beds, dining tables, wardrobes, chairs, and desks.
Office furniture is also in high demand. Workstations, meeting tables, and filing cabinets often benefit startups, schools, and non-profit organizations across Dubai.
If you’re unsure whether an item qualifies, it’s always best to ask in advance. A quick confirmation ensures your Second Hand Furniture Removal effort truly supports people in need rather than creating disposal issues.
8. Furniture Not Suitable for Donation
Not all furniture items are suitable for donation. Broken pieces, furniture with missing parts, or heavily damaged items are usually declined by charities.
Mattresses with stains or hygiene issues are commonly rejected, as are unsafe or outdated appliances. Safety and usability are key concerns for donation centers.
Knowing this beforehand saves time and avoids disappointment. Items that cannot be donated should be disposed of through approved waste services to remain compliant with Dubai Municipality regulations.

12. Cost of Second-Hand Furniture Removal
The cost of second-hand furniture removal in Dubai depends on several factors, including the amount of furniture, your location, and building access requirements. Apartments in high-rise towers may require additional coordination, which can affect pricing.
Some charities offer free furniture pickup if items meet their donation standards and schedules allow. Others charge a small logistics fee to cover transport, labor, and handling costs.
Paid services often include dismantling, same-day pickup, and flexible timing ideal for urgent moves or office clear-outs. Always request transparent pricing upfront to avoid surprises and ensure the service fits your budget.
